5NJ7
The X-ray structure of the adduct formed in the reaction between bovine pancreatic ribonuclease and arsenoplatin-1
Experimental procedure
| Experimental method | SINGLE WAVELENGTH |
| Source type | ROTATING ANODE |
| Source details | RIGAKU MICROMAX-007 HF |
| Temperature [K] | 100 |
| Detector technology | CCD |
| Collection date | 2014-10-09 |
| Detector | RIGAKU SATURN 944 |
| Wavelength(s) | 1.5418 |
| Spacegroup name | C 1 2 1 |
| Unit cell lengths | 100.535, 32.855, 72.939 |
| Unit cell angles | 90.00, 90.17, 90.00 |
Refinement procedure
| Resolution | 72.940 - 2.150 |
| R-factor | 0.1904 |
| Rwork | 0.187 |
| R-free | 0.25049 |
| Structure solution method | MOLECULAR REPLACEMENT |
| Starting model (for MR) | 1jvt |
| RMSD bond length | 0.014 |
| RMSD bond angle | 1.709 |
| Data reduction software | HKL-2000 |
| Data scaling software | HKL-2000 |
| Phasing software | PHASER |
| Refinement software | REFMAC (5.8.0073) |

Crystallization Conditions
| crystal ID | method | pH | temperature | details |
| 1 | VAPOR DIFFUSION, HANGING DROP | 5.1 | 298 | 22% w/v PEG4K, 10 mM sodium acetate pH 5.1. Crystals of RNase A-AP-1 were formed by soaking pre-grown RNase A crystals for 3 h in a solution containing 5 mM AP-1 dissolved in DMSO and then added to the reservoir. |
